How to Use a Juicer Machine

Many people often wonder, “How to use a juicer machine?” The truth is, it’s a very simple process that anyone can master by following a few easy steps. Below is a step-by-step guide to making fresh juice at home:

Step 1: Prepare Your Ingredients

Wash your fruits and vegetables thoroughly and cut them into small, manageable pieces.

Step 2: Assemble the Juicer

Follow the manufacturer’s instructions to correctly put all the parts of the juicer together.

Step 3: Place a Glass or Container

Position a glass or container under the juicer spout to collect the juice.

Step 4: Turn On the Juicer

Switch on the juicer and choose the right speed setting depending on your ingredients.

Step 5: Feed the Ingredients

Slowly insert the prepared fruits and vegetables into the feeding chute. Avoid overloading at once.

Step 6: Extract the Juice

The juicer will separate the juice from the pulp, and the liquid will flow into your container.

Step 7: Adjust Pulp Control

If your juicer has a pulp control feature, adjust it according to your preference (smooth or pulpy).

Step 8: Repeat if Needed

For larger quantities of juice, repeat the process until all ingredients are juiced.

Step 9: Switch Off and Clean

Once done, turn off the juicer and carefully disassemble it for thorough cleaning.

Step 10: Enjoy Your Juice

Pour the freshly made juice into a glass and enjoy the refreshing, homemade drink.

Juicer Guide: Essential Dos and Don’ts

Essential Dos and Don’ts

To get the best results from your juicer machine, it’s important to follow the right practices and avoid common mistakes.Here are a few important dos and don’ts to remember:

The Dos

  • Do wash produce thoroughly: Always clean fruits and vegetables before juicing to remove dirt and pesticides.
  • Do cut large items into smaller pieces: This helps the juicer work smoothly and prevents clogging.
  • Do alternate ingredients: Combine soft and hard produce while juicing for better extraction.
  • Do drink juice immediately: Fresh juice is best consumed right away for maximum nutrients.
  • Do clean your juicer after each use: Rinse and scrub parts immediately to avoid stains and bacterial growth.

The Don’ts

  • Don’t overload the juicer: Feeding too many ingredients at once can damage the motor.
  • Don’t use your hands or utensils: Always use the pusher to avoid accidents.
  • Don’t juice overripe or mushy produce: This may clog the filter and reduce juice quality.
  • Don’t store juice for too long: Nutrients degrade quickly; avoid keeping it more than 24–48 hours.
  • Don’t ignore maintenance: Replace worn-out blades, seals, or filters to keep your juicer in top condition.

Following these simple dos and don’ts will not only make your juicing process safer but also ensure you get the best quality juice every time.

Juicer vs Blender

Both juicers and blenders are used to process fruits and vegetables, but they work differently and produce different results. Here’s a key comparison:

FeatureJuicerBlender
FiberRemovedRetained
TextureSmooth juiceThick smoothie
Nutrient ConcentrationHigh (concentrated vitamins & antioxidants)
Moderate
SatietyLess fillingMore filling
Best ForQuick nutrient boost, detoxMeal replacement, keeping full

Key Differences

  • Juicer: Provides a quick nutrient and energy boost, but since fiber is removed, it is less filling.
  • Blender: Retains fiber, so smoothies stay filling longer and can serve as a meal replacement.

In summary: If your goal is a fast intake of vitamins and minerals, a juicer is the better choice. If you want a fiber-rich, nutritious, and filling drink, go for a blender. Some people even use both appliances to enjoy the benefits of juice and smoothies together.

Juicer Safety: Essential Tips for Safe Use

Essential Tips for Safe Use
  • Read the Manual: Always go through the user manual before using your juicer.
  • Use the Pusher: Never use your fingers or utensils; always use the provided pusher.
  • Avoid Overloading: Feed ingredients gradually to prevent motor strain.
  • Unplug Before Cleaning: Disconnect the juicer from power before cleaning or handling blades.
  • Handle Blades Carefully: Blades are sharp—clean and handle with caution.
  • Regular Maintenance: Check seals, filters, and blades; replace worn-out parts promptly.

Cleaning Your Juicer

Cleaning Your Juice machine

Keeping your juicer clean and well-maintained is essential for its performance and longevity. Follow these step-by-step instructions to ensure your juicer stays in top condition:

Step 1: Unplug the Juicer

Always unplug the juicer before cleaning. Small kitchen appliances have closely packed circuits and wires, so unplugging ensures safety and prevents any risk of short-circuiting.

Step 2: Disassemble the Components

Take apart all removable parts, including the pulp container, strainer, grinder, lid, and other attachments. Empty the pulp container before cleaning.

Step 3: Soak the Components

Soak the disassembled parts in warm, soapy water. This softens food residues and makes cleaning faster and easier.

Step 4: Wash Gently

Use a soft-bristled brush or cloth to remove stubborn stains. For extra cleaning power, you can scrub surfaces with a mixture of baking soda and vinegar.

Step 5: Clean the Exterior

Wipe the exterior of the juicer with a dry microfiber cloth to remove dust, stains, and fingerprints.

Step 6: Reassemble and Store

After all parts are clean and completely dry, reassemble the juicer. Store it in a cool, dry place to keep it in good condition for your next use.

FAQ

What is the best way to start using a juicer machine?
Begin by washing and cutting your fruits and vegetables into small pieces. Assemble the juicer according to the manufacturer’s instructions, place a container under the spout, and switch it on at the appropriate speed.

Can I put all types of fruits and vegetables in a juicer?
Most fruits and vegetables can be juiced, but very hard or fibrous items may require chopping or peeling first. Citrus fruits usually need peeling before juicing.

How do I prevent pulp from clogging the juicer?
Feed the ingredients slowly and evenly into the juicer. If your machine has a pulp control setting, adjust it according to your preference.

How often should I clean the juicer?
Clean your juicer after every use to maintain hygiene and ensure maximum juice extraction. Disassemble, soak, scrub gently, and dry all parts before reassembling.

Can I use a juicer for nuts or seeds?
Most standard juicers are not designed for hard nuts or seeds. For these, use a masticating juicer or separate grinder attachment if available.

How do I store my juicer after use?
After cleaning and drying, store your juicer in a cool, dry place to prevent damage and keep it ready for the next use.
